How To Choose The Best Online Music Lessons

The best online music lessons are reliable and effective. Teachers are professional, educated, and dedicated to helping you improve your playing.

However, everyone has their own preferred learning methods. When searching for online lessons, be sure to look for a program that offers resources that work for you. There’s plenty of options, from guided video lessons, PDFs, and audio files.

If you’re a beginner, it’s important to watch someone demonstrate playing the instrument, so video lessons are probably the best option. There are also many great private online lessons if you want an individual approach.

Each online course is also characterized by its teacher’s approach. Find someone who is skilled but also positive and willing to help you with your personal goals.

And once you choose the best online music course for you, make sure to establish a regular practice routine if you want these lessons to be effective.

What Are The Benefits Of Online Music Lessons?

If you choose online lessons as your way of learning to play an instrument, you’ll be sure to go through a fun and relaxed learning process.

When you learn online, you can choose your own practice time and place. With this kind of flexibility, you’re more likely to stick to your practice schedule and complete your lessons with proper attention.

Regarding attention, online music classes require your full concentration. That is great for improving your overall focus but also for getting you into the so-called flow mode. Consequently, you’ll feel more relaxed, fulfilled, and confident.

The health benefits of playing a musical instrument are numerous – it can improve your posture, breathing, memory, and coordination.

Learning an instrument also helps your coordination since it requires a lot of multitasking (reading notes, thinking about posture, and moving the fingers).
